H.R. No. 72
 
 
 
R E S O L U T I O N
         WHEREAS, Satish Seth enjoyed a highly successful and
  productive engineering career that spanned several decades, during
  which time he worked on an array of projects that continue to
  benefit his fellow citizens in Houston and beyond; and
         WHEREAS, An alumnus of Bhopal University in India, Satish
  Seth has been hired to oversee civil engineering efforts for both
  private businesses and government agencies; his employers have
  included Brown and Root, where he worked for over 25 years, and CE
  Webber, where he worked for a decade; in addition, he was affiliated
  with the City of Houston for five years, and he was notably involved
  in the construction of a number of roadways around Houston,
  including large parts of Interstates 10 and 45, as well as roads at
  George Bush Intercontinental Airport; and
         WHEREAS, Mr. Seth also assisted in building Hindu community
  temples, and since his retirement, he has remained active with
  Hindu and Sikh worship societies and other religious groups; he has
  long been a role model for his community, and he has supported
  up-and-coming engineers by helping them to secure well-paying job
  opportunities; and
         WHEREAS, Satish Seth has consistently upheld the highest
  standards of his profession, and his contributions to his state and
  community will be appreciated for years to come; now, therefore, be
  it
         RESOLVED, That the House of Representatives of the 87th Texas
  Legislature, 3rd Called Session, hereby honor Satish Seth for his
  achievements as a professional engineer and extend to him sincere
  best wishes for the future; and, be it further
         RESOLVED, That an official copy of this resolution be
  prepared for Mr. Seth as an expression of high regard by the Texas
  House of Representatives.
